State's New Scholarships Help Two-Year LPN Students
A new scholarship will be available this fall to licensed practical nursing students at Calhoun Community College and other state two-year colleges. The Alabama Nursing Home Association Education Foundation will provide 44 scholarships statewide each semester, Executive Director Louis E. Cottrell said Monday.
